#25354d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25354d is composed of 14.5% red, 20.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 31.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 216 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 22.4%. #25354d color hex could be obtained by blending #4a6a9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#25354d color description : Very dark desaturated blue.

#25354d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#25354d has RGB values of R:37, G:53,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 2438477.

Shades and Tints of #25354d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070b is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#25354d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#37393b is the less saturated color, while #022e70 is the most saturated one.
